Robert Ogilvie is a human[1]. His place of birth was Grenada[2]. He was born on +1938-04-01T00:00:00Z[3]. He died on +2022-10-11T00:00:00Z[4]. He worked as an ENT surgeon[5].

Body
Origins and Family
Robert Ogilvie was born in Grenada[2]. He was born on +1938-04-01T00:00:00Z[3]. He is identified as part of the Black Canadians ethnic group[9].
Education
Educated at Jesus College[11], a college of the University of Oxford[22], in United Kingdom[23], founded in 1571[24], headquartered in Oxford[25]; Grenada Boys' Secondary School[12], a secondary school[26], in Grenada[27], founded in 1885[28]; and University of the West Indies[13], a public university[29], in Jamaica[30], founded in 1948[31].
Career and Affiliations
Robert Ogilvie worked as an ENT surgeon[5]. Among his employers was Humber River Hospital[10].
Recognition
Awards received include Rhodes Scholarship[14], a scholarship[32], in United Kingdom[33], founded in 1902[34] and Fellow of the Royal College of Surgeons of Canada[15].
Personal Life
Children include Gina S Ogilvie[6], a researcher[35], of Canada[36] and Lana Ogilvie[7], a model[37], b. 1968[38], of Canada[39].
Death and Burial
Robert Ogilvie died on +2022-10-11T00:00:00Z[4]. The cause of death was Alzheimer's disease[18].
